Adding frozen cheese tortellini and a few herbs to canned tomato soup gives an old favorite new life! Plus it's low in calories and fat for a guilt-free yet comforting lunch.

Ingredients
- 50 fluid ounces Tomato Soup
- 50 fluid ounces Water, Cold
- 15 ounces Diced Tomatoes, Canned
- 2 tablespoons Oregano, Dried
- 1 tablespoon Basil, Dried
- 24 ounces Cheese Tortellini, Frozen
- 4 tablespoons Parmesan Cheese, Grated

Make It Now Cooking Directions
Stove Cook
These directions are for cooking this recipe to serve immediately and NOT to freeze for later.
- Place soup, water, diced tomatoes, oregano and basil in a large soup pot over medium high heat.
- Bring to a boil.
- Add frozen tortellini.
- Reduce to simmer and cook until tortellini are cooked through, about 5 minutes.
- Top with Parmesan cheese.
